The Strategic Imperative for Professional Services ERP Modernization
Professional services firms, including consulting, legal, accounting, and IT services, operate in a high-velocity environment where human capital is the primary asset. Traditional ERP systems often struggle to keep pace with the dynamic nature of project-based work, leading to siloed data, manual reconciliation, and limited visibility into resource utilization. Modernizing the ERP landscape is not merely an IT upgrade; it is a strategic imperative to achieve scalable delivery, improve margin visibility, and enhance operational agility. By aligning ERP capabilities with the specific workflows of service delivery, organizations can transform their operational backbone into a driver of competitive advantage.
The core challenge lies in the disconnect between project execution and financial management. In many firms, project managers track hours and deliverables in one system, while finance teams manage billing and costs in another. This fragmentation results in delayed financial close, inaccurate profitability reporting, and suboptimal resource allocation. A modernized ERP system integrates these functions, providing a single source of truth for project, financial, and resource data. This integration enables real-time monitoring of project health, automated billing processes, and data-driven decision-making for capacity planning.
Core Operational Challenges in Service Delivery
Professional services organizations face unique operational hurdles that generic ERP implementations often fail to address. The primary challenge is the variability of project scopes, durations, and resource requirements. Unlike manufacturing, where production lines are standardized, service projects are bespoke, requiring flexible resource allocation and dynamic cost tracking. This variability complicates forecasting and budgeting, making it difficult to predict profitability until the project is complete.
Resource utilization is another critical pain point. Overstaffing leads to wasted capacity and reduced margins, while understaffing risks missed deadlines and client dissatisfaction. Without real-time visibility into staff availability and skill sets, managers often rely on intuition rather than data to assign resources. This leads to burnout, inconsistent service quality, and inefficient use of high-value talent. Modern ERP systems must provide granular visibility into resource capacity, skills, and current workload to enable precise allocation and leveling.
Key ERP Capabilities for Scalable Service Operations
A modern ERP for professional services must go beyond traditional financial accounting to include robust project management, resource planning, and billing capabilities. Project accounting is the cornerstone, enabling firms to track revenue, costs, and margins at the project level. This requires the ability to allocate shared costs, such as office rent or software licenses, to specific projects based on defined rules. Accurate project accounting provides the visibility needed to identify profitable and unprofitable engagements, allowing firms to adjust pricing strategies and resource allocation accordingly.
Resource management capabilities are equally vital. The ERP should integrate with time and expense tracking tools to capture actual hours worked against planned hours. This data feeds into resource planning modules, which can forecast future capacity needs based on pipeline data and project schedules. Advanced systems offer resource leveling features that suggest optimal staff assignments based on skills, availability, and cost. This automation reduces manual scheduling efforts and ensures that the right people are assigned to the right projects at the right time.
Integration Architecture for Unified Visibility
Integration is the glue that holds a modernized ERP ecosystem together. Professional services firms typically use a suite of applications, including CRM for client management, project management tools for task tracking, and time and expense systems for data capture. The ERP must seamlessly integrate with these systems to ensure data consistency and eliminate manual entry. API-based integration architectures, using REST or GraphQL, enable real-time data synchronization between systems. For example, when a project manager updates a task status in the project management tool, the ERP can automatically update the project timeline and resource allocation.
Middleware or iPaaS platforms can facilitate complex integrations, especially when dealing with legacy systems or multiple SaaS applications. Event-driven architecture ensures that data flows are triggered by specific actions, such as a time entry submission or a project milestone completion. This approach reduces latency and ensures that financial and operational data are always up to date. Proper integration also supports master data management, ensuring that client, project, and resource data are consistent across all systems. This unified visibility is essential for accurate reporting and strategic planning.
Automation Opportunities in Service Workflows
Workflow automation is a key driver of efficiency in professional services. Many processes, such as invoice generation, approval routing, and expense reimbursement, are repetitive and rule-based, making them ideal candidates for automation. By automating these workflows, firms can reduce administrative burden, minimize errors, and accelerate cycle times. For instance, when a project reaches a billing milestone, the ERP can automatically generate an invoice based on predefined templates and send it to the client. This eliminates manual data entry and ensures timely billing, improving cash flow.
Approval workflows can also be automated to streamline decision-making. For example, expense reports can be routed to managers for approval based on predefined thresholds, with automatic notifications sent to approvers. This reduces bottlenecks and ensures that expenses are processed promptly. Additionally, automation can be used for exception handling, such as flagging projects that are over budget or underutilized. These alerts enable managers to take corrective action before issues escalate. By leveraging automation, firms can free up staff to focus on high-value activities, such as client engagement and strategic planning.
Data Governance and Security Considerations
As ERP systems become more integrated and data-rich, data governance and security become critical. Professional services firms handle sensitive client data, including financial information, legal documents, and proprietary strategies. Ensuring the confidentiality, integrity, and availability of this data is paramount. Identity and access management (IAM) systems should be implemented to enforce least privilege access, ensuring that users can only access the data they need for their roles. Segregation of duties (SoD) controls should be configured to prevent conflicts of interest, such as a user being able to both create and approve invoices.
Audit trails are essential for compliance and accountability. The ERP should log all user actions, including data changes, approvals, and access attempts. These logs can be used for internal audits, regulatory compliance, and incident investigation. Data protection measures, such as encryption at rest and in transit, should be implemented to safeguard sensitive information. Additionally, disaster recovery and business continuity plans should be in place to ensure that the ERP system remains available in the event of a failure. Regular backups and testing of recovery procedures are critical components of a robust security strategy.
Implementation Strategy for ERP Modernization
A successful ERP modernization project requires a structured implementation strategy. The process begins with process discovery, where current workflows are mapped and pain points are identified. This phase involves engaging stakeholders from all departments, including finance, operations, and project management, to gather requirements and define success criteria. Requirements gathering should focus on both functional and non-functional requirements, such as performance, scalability, and security.
Configuration and customization of the ERP system should be based on best practices, with minimal customization to ensure ease of maintenance and upgradeability. Data migration is a critical step, requiring careful planning to ensure data accuracy and completeness. Testing, including unit testing, integration testing, and user acceptance testing (UAT), should be conducted thoroughly to identify and resolve issues before go-live. Training and change management are also essential to ensure user adoption and minimize disruption. Post-go-live support and continuous improvement initiatives should be planned to address emerging needs and optimize system performance.
Measuring Success: KPIs and Reporting
To measure the success of ERP modernization, firms should define key performance indicators (KPIs) that align with business objectives. Common KPIs for professional services include resource utilization rate, project profitability, billing cycle time, and cash flow. Resource utilization rate measures the percentage of available time that is billable, providing insight into capacity efficiency. Project profitability tracks the margin for each project, enabling firms to identify trends and adjust strategies. Billing cycle time measures the duration from service delivery to invoice payment, impacting cash flow.
Reporting and analytics capabilities should be leveraged to monitor these KPIs in real-time. Dashboards can provide visual representations of key metrics, enabling managers to quickly identify trends and anomalies. Business intelligence tools can be used to perform deeper analysis, such as forecasting future capacity needs or identifying high-risk projects. By leveraging data-driven insights, firms can make informed decisions that drive growth and profitability. Regular review of KPIs and reporting should be part of the operational governance process, ensuring that the ERP system continues to deliver value.
